Tottenham Hotspur’s Ambitious Summer Transfer Window

As the summer transfer window heats up, Tottenham Hotspur is making a bold statement with their ambitious approach to strengthening their squad. At the heart of this strategy is the potential acquisition of Eberechi Eze, a move that could set a new club-record transfer fee.

Under the guidance of Ange Postecoglou, Tottenham has witnessed a noticeable transformation. The team’s fifth-place finish last season marked a considerable improvement from their eighth-place standing the previous year. This progress reflects not only a shift in tactics and formation but also a cultural reset within the squad. Postecoglou’s straightforward, no-nonsense approach has resonated well with the players and fans alike, making him a media favourite and a beloved figure at Tottenham.

Despite their progress, Tottenham’s campaign was hampered by injuries and suspensions, which derailed their Champions League aspirations. Recognizing the need for depth and quality, Postecoglou’s plans for up to four strategic signings signal a clear intent to challenge the upper echelons of the league more consistently.

Record-Breaking Move for Eze

Eze’s potential move to Tottenham is not just a routine transfer; it’s a statement of intent. With a price tag of £68m, this deal would surpass the previous club record of £54m paid for Tanguy Ndombele. At 25 years old, Eze has demonstrated his prowess as a playmaker, finishing the last season with impressive statistics—eight goals and three assists. His inclusion in Gareth Southgate’s 26-man squad for Euro 2024, despite not playing in the opening match, speaks volumes about his capabilities and potential impact on the international stage.

Prising Eze away from Crystal Palace, where he has been a pivotal figure, will undoubtedly bolster Tottenham’s attacking dynamics. His ability to perform both as a No. 8 and a No. 10 could provide Postecoglou with versatile tactical options, enhancing the team’s midfield creativity and goal-scoring avenues.

Shaping the Squad for the Future

The arrival of Eze could have significant implications for other players, notably James Maddison. As noted by former Spurs scout Bryan King in comments to Tottenham News, Eze’s similar style to Maddison could signal a shift in the latter’s role at the club. Maddison, despite a strong start, faced challenges in the latter part of the season, and Eze’s arrival might add to the competitive environment within the squad.

Moreover, the financial aspects of Eze’s transfer, with Crystal Palace set to receive £60m upfront and an additional £8m in potential bonuses, underline the high stakes involved. These figures not only reflect Eze’s market value but also the financial implications of securing top talent capable of influencing Champions League qualification ambitions.
